Chevy Chase Trust Holdings LLC Decreases Position in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OW)

Chevy Chase Trust Holdings LLC trimmed its holdings in shares of Lowe’s Companies, Inc. (NYSE:LOWFree Report) by 2.0%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 315,292 shares of the home improvement retailer’s stock after selling 6,578 shares during the quarter. Chevy Chase Trust Holdings LLC owned 0.06% of Lowe’s Companies worth $69,509,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Lowe’s Companies Price Performance

Lowe’s Companies stock traded down $2.88 during midday trading on Tuesday, reaching $240.33. The company had a trading volume of 3,898,001 shares, compared to its average volume of 2,539,287. Lowe’s Companies, Inc. has a 12-month low of $181.85 and a 12-month high of $262.49. The firm’s fifty day simple moving average is $230.39 and its 200-day simple moving average is $232.04. The company has a market capitalization of $136.95 billion, a P/E ratio of 19.33, a P/E/G ratio of 1.85 and a beta of 1.07.

Lowe’s Companies (NYSE:LOWG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 20th. The home improvement retailer reported $4.10 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.96 by $0.14. The firm had revenue of $23.59 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$23.93 billion. Lowe’s Companies had a negative return on equity of 48.52% and a net margin of 8.46%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 5.5%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$4.56 earnings per share. On average, analysts expect that Lowe’s Companies, Inc. will post 12.23 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Lowe’s Companies Profile

(Free Report)

Lowe's Companies,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a home improvement retailer in the United States. The company offers a line of products for construction, maintenance, repair, remodeling, and decorating. It also provides home improvement products, such as appliances, seasonal and outdoor living, lawn and garden, lumber, kitchens and bath, tools, paint, millwork, hardware, flooring, rough plumbing, building materials, décor, and electrical.
